13 Genius Food Hacks
      | The    phrase there's nothing new under the sun doesn't apply to cooking. The    internet is brimming with recipes, each more delicious and diverse than the    next. Amongst the many cooks there are some innovative thinkers who have    taken the time to show us how we can save time in the kitchen and create    delicious food easily.   | 
| Prevent a cracked    taco from spilling its contents by wrapping lettuce around your taco. Clever    and healthy. | 
| Make your hot    dogs more attractive and cook more evenly by cutting them into spirals. | 
| Make sure your    cheese slices cover the whole of your bread slice with this trick. | 
|   | 
| Serve frozen ice    cream like a pro with a good knife. | 
| Prepare salads in    advance for a meal on the go. Only add the dressing the day you eat the salad    otherwise the vegetables get soggy. | 
| Use spaghetti to    skewer hot dogs and cook both parts of the meal altogether. | 
| Don't let your    guests put together their own bread and cheese combinations with a platter.    Make this cheesy bread with herbs instead. | 
| Create a heavenly    Nutella pie with store bought pastry. Add marshmallows for added texture and    flavor. | 
|  | 
| Create a    taco-to-go by filling your taco contents into a bag of Fritos. | 
| Bake a glorious    potato by slicing it and then filling it with cheddar cheese, sour cream and    chives. | 
| Avoid spilling    condiments while on the go by stashing them in drink carriers. | 
| Don't limit your    waffle iron to sweet treats only. Warm up leftover pizza or make hash browns    with it. | 
| Freeze broken    Oreo cookies with milk in an ice cube tray to create the best instant ice    coffee. |
